What is Global Aerospace Engine Market?
The Global Aerospace Engine Market is a vast and dynamic sector that encompasses the production and sales of engines used in aerospace applications. These engines are the powerhouses that propel aircraft, enabling them to fly and perform their designated functions. The market is global in nature, meaning it involves manufacturers, suppliers, and consumers from all around the world. In 2023, the market was valued at a whopping US$ 27370 million, and it's projected to grow even further. By 2030, it's expected to reach a value of US$ 34520 million, representing a compound annual growth rate (CAGR) of 3.3% during the forecast period from 2024 to 2030. The industry is dominated by a few key players, namely GE, Pratt & Whitney, Rolls-Royce, and Safran, who collectively hold about 97% of the market shares.
Jet Engines, Turbine Engines, Others in the Global Aerospace Engine Market:
The Global Aerospace Engine Market is segmented into various types of engines, including jet engines, turbine engines, and others. Jet engines are the most common type of engine used in the aerospace industry. They work by sucking in air at the front, compressing it, combusting it with fuel, and then ejecting it out the back to create thrust. Turbine engines, on the other hand, are a type of rotary engine that extracts energy from a fluid flow and converts it into useful work. Other types of engines used in the aerospace industry include piston engines, rocket engines, and electric engines. Each type of engine has its own unique features, advantages, and disadvantages, and their usage depends on the specific requirements of the aircraft.
Fighter Aircraft, Transport Aircraft, Helicopters in the Global Aerospace Engine Market:
The engines produced in the Global Aerospace Engine Market are used in various types of aircraft, including fighter aircraft, transport aircraft, and helicopters. Fighter aircraft are military aircraft designed primarily for air-to-air combat against other aircraft. They require engines that are powerful, reliable, and capable of high speeds. Transport aircraft, on the other hand, are used to transport cargo or passengers. They require engines that are efficient, reliable, and capable of long-range flight. Helicopters are a type of rotorcraft in which lift and thrust are supplied by rotors. They require engines that are capable of providing vertical lift. The type of engine used in an aircraft greatly influences its performance, capabilities, and operational efficiency.
